Eddie Tam (1899 - 1966) was the chairman of the board of supervisors for the County of Maui when Hawaii was a territory.
The county-run complex built in the 1960's is located in Makawao on Makani Road, and features a 2-level building that houses a basketball gym, community event hall, county offices, and a police substation. The attached park sports picnic pavilions, 2 tennis courts, and baseball fields.
EVENT HALL: Situated below the gym, max room capacity is 380. Amenities include fold & roll tables and lightweight aluminum folding chairs, a small wooden stage, and good sized kitchen. There is no climate control; not a huge deal as Makawao is a fairly cool town but Maui does have its humid days. Huge glass windows let in lots of natural light. The walls are discolored and marked with old tape residue, staples, and other decoration blemishes from years past. Restrooms are conveniently located on the same level, and were clean. Parking can be a problem if the hall and gym are both in use as they share the same 39-stall lot. More parking is available near the ball fields but can be quite a walk for some.
